People call the Winter Olympics the White Olympics. At this time, they publish(发行) many stamps to mark(标志) the great games. The first stamps came out on January 25th, 1932 in the United States for the 3rd White Olympics. From then on(从那时起), publishing stamps during the White Olympics became a rule.
During the 4th Winter Olympics, people published a group of stamps in November 1936. They drew five rings of Olympics. It was the first time that the rings appeared(出现) on the stamps of the White Olympics.
In the 1950s,the stamps of this kind became more colorful. When the White Olympics came, the host countries as well as non-host countries published stamps to mark those games. China also published four stamps in February 1980 when the Chinese sportsmen began to take part in the White Olympics.
In Asia, Japan was the only country to hold the White Olympics. They sold 14,500 million stamps during the Olympics.
People drew different kinds of sports on these small stamps, and they enjoyed the wonderful sports and some excellent players.
